Fashion brand, Miu Miu, unveils its latest collection, starring gorgeous supermodel Gigi Hadid. The collection pays homage to the iconic matelassé in two styles: Wander and the newly introduced Arcadie. For the collection, the label aims to celebrate the mythological concept of Arcadie, which in ancient Greek mythology meant a paradisiacal region or scene of simple pleasure and quiet.

The photo shoot has been photographed by fashion photographer Steven Meisel who captured the campaign starring the supermodel. In charge of style Lotta Volkova, creative direction by Edward Quarmby, set design by Mary Howard, casting direction by Ashley Brokaw, beauty is the work of hair stylist Guido Palau and makeup artist Pat McGrath.

Inspired by the life and work of American artist Margaret Keane, the collection truly channels Keane’s style. Steven Meisel has perfectly portrayed Keane’s artistic spirit, personality, and liberation, and her narrative aligns through his lens, also reimagining the identity of the Miu Miu heroine and creating an iconic tribute with outstanding images in uncanny settings. Steven Meisel’s tribute to the surrealist painter has been perfectly well-done, with Gigi Hadid channelling the artist’s most-iconic figures seen in her paintings through her wide-eyed glances, child-like expressions, soft gestures, and overall mood.

In a new interview, Miu Miu CEO Benedetta Petruzzo notes how well Keane reflects the quintessentially Miu Miu attitude conceived by designer Miuccia Prada.

In the photoshoot, we can see Gigi wearing and carrying Miu Miu’s already-iconic accessories: The Wander bag and the Arcadie. She poses against rich backdrops with colourfully painted doors, chairs, skylines, and fences, featuring texture brushstrokes. Hadid also sports a new shaggy hairstyle, replacing her long wavy platinum locks. Her shoulder-length lob has choppy fringes and wispy baby bangs.

During the shoot, she models a variety of outfits, including knitted crewneck sweaters in brown, red and orange stripes, wisteria-hued cardigans, and the house’s iconic micro-mini skirt. Each image is just amazing. The campaign demonstrates that ordinary things can become extraordinary, and even the most basic moments can have a distinctive charm.

According to Hadid, “Miuccia Prada is one of the most inspiring and iconic women in the world — because she explores all of her loves and interests to their fullest potential.” She continued, “It is an honour to see her work, work with her and to experience someone full of knowledge and powerful yet still down-to-earth and kind. She does so much to create spaces to celebrate others. I think of the Miu Miu woman as someone who has similar qualities to Miuccia…playful but calm, classic but cool, in-charge but grounded.”
